编程固件有什么好处

worktile 其他 18

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程固件是嵌入式系统中的一种软件,通常运行在芯片上,其主要功能是对硬件进行控制和管理。编程固件有以下几个好处:

    1. 节省成本:与传统的硬件设计相比,编程固件可以通过软件来实现一些硬件功能,从而减少了硬件成本和物料费用。此外,由于可以通过固件更新来修复和改进功能,还可以节省售后服务和支持成本。

    2. 提高系统性能:编程固件可以根据系统需求进行优化和调整,通过对硬件进行更好的管理和控制,从而提高系统的性能。同时,编程固件还可以提供更多的功能和可定制性,满足不同用户的需求。

    3. 加强系统安全性:编程固件可以通过技术手段来保护系统免受恶意攻击和非法访问。固件可以实现数据加密、访问控制、身份认证等安全功能,从而保障系统的安全性。

    4. 提供更好的用户体验:编程固件可以通过软件来改进用户界面、用户交互和用户体验。通过对固件进行更新和改进,可以提供更好的功能和操作体验,从而提升用户的满意度。

    5. 简化开发和维护:采用编程固件可以简化系统的开发和维护过程。固件开发可以借助现有的软件开发工具和环境,快速构建和测试系统功能。而且,通过固件更新可以远程修复和升级系统,大大减少了维护的复杂性和成本。

    总之,编程固件在嵌入式系统中具有诸多好处,能够提高系统性能、加强系统安全性、节省成本、提供更好的用户体验,同时也简化了开发和维护过程。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程固件(Firmware)是嵌入式系统中运行的软件,它直接控制硬件设备。编程固件的主要好处包括以下几点:

    1. 提供硬件支持:编程固件能够直接与硬件设备进行交互和控制,为硬件设备提供必要的支持和驱动。它能够确保硬件设备正常运行,并提供稳定的性能。

    2. 提高性能和可靠性:编程固件可以通过优化算法和参数设置来提高硬件设备的性能。它能够有效地利用硬件资源,提供更快的响应速度和更高的吞吐量。此外,编程固件还可以实施错误检测和容错机制,增强硬件设备的可靠性。

    3. 支持升级和扩展:编程固件可以通过升级来更新功能,修复错误和漏洞,提高安全性。它还可以支持硬件设备的扩展,使其具备更多的功能和能力。通过编程固件,硬件设备可以适应不断变化的需求和技术发展。

    4. 硬件与软件的融合:编程固件能够将硬件和软件完美融合在一起,实现更高层次的系统功能。它可以与操作系统和应用软件进行交互,提供统一的用户界面和功能集成。编程固件还可以利用硬件的特性和能力,为软件提供更好的支持和性能。

    5. 运行环境的优化:编程固件可以根据硬件设备的特点和运行环境的需求,进行优化和定制。它可以针对特定的硬件平台,提供针对性的功能和性能优化。编程固件还可以根据不同的使用场景,自动适应环境变化,提供最佳的用户体验。

    总之,编程固件对于硬件设备的功能完善、性能提升、可靠性增强等方面都具有重要的作用。它不仅可以提供硬件支持,还可以与软件进行融合,形成一个高效、稳定和功能丰富的系统。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程固件是指在硬件设备中嵌入的软件程序。它具有以下几个好处:

    1. 提供定制化功能:通过编程固件,可以为硬件设备添加新的功能和特性,以满足用户的个性化需求。无论是电子设备还是家用电器,编程固件都能让设备具备更多的功能,并提供更好的用户体验。

    2. 提高设备性能:编程固件可以对硬件设备进行优化和调整,提高设备的性能和效率。例如,通过更新固件可以提升无线路由器的信号覆盖范围和传输速度,或者改进摄像头的图像质量和拍摄速度。

    3. 修复漏洞和问题:硬件设备可能存在一些性能问题或安全漏洞,编程固件可以通过更新来解决这些问题。如有漏洞被发现,制造商可以通过更新固件来修复问题,确保设备的安全性和稳定性。

    4. 提供远程管理和监控:编程固件可以使设备具备远程管理和监控功能。通过固件更新,设备制造商可以远程监控设备的运行状态、收集数据,甚至对设备进行远程维护和管理。这样可以提高设备的管理效率和服务质量。

    5. 支持设备的互联互通:编程固件可以使设备支持各种通信协议和接口,从而实现设备的互联互通。通过固件的更新,设备可以与其他设备进行数据交换和共享,实现智能家居、物联网等应用。

    总之,编程固件可以增加硬件设备的功能、提升性能、修复问题,提供远程管理和监控功能,支持设备的互联互通。这些好处使得编程固件在产品开发和维护中起到了重要作用。同时,用户也可以通过更新固件来享受到设备更多的功能和提升的性能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部